事件模型如何助力企业数据治理?

在当今数字化时代,企业数据已成为核心竞争力之一。然而,随着数据量的爆炸式增长,如何高效、安全地治理数据成为企业面临的一大挑战。事件模型作为一种先进的数据治理方法,为企业提供了有效的解决方案。本文将探讨事件模型如何助力企业数据治理。

一、事件模型概述

事件模型(Event-Driven Architecture,简称EDA)是一种以事件为中心的架构设计方法。在事件模型中,系统中的各个组件通过事件进行通信,事件是数据变化的载体。事件模型具有以下特点:

  1. 解耦:事件模型将系统中的各个组件解耦,组件之间通过事件进行通信,降低了组件之间的依赖关系。

  2. 异步:事件模型支持异步通信,组件可以独立地处理事件,提高了系统的响应速度。

  3. 可扩展:事件模型具有良好的可扩展性,可以方便地添加新的组件和事件。

  4. 易于维护:事件模型使系统结构清晰,便于维护和升级。

二、事件模型在数据治理中的应用

  1. 数据质量管理

数据质量管理是数据治理的核心环节,事件模型在数据质量管理方面具有以下优势:

(1)实时监控:事件模型可以实时捕获数据变化,对数据质量问题进行监控和预警。

(2)数据溯源:事件模型记录了数据变化的历史,便于追踪数据质量问题源头。

(3)数据清洗:事件模型可以根据数据质量规则,对数据进行清洗和转换。


  1. 数据安全与合规

数据安全与合规是数据治理的重要方面,事件模型在数据安全与合规方面具有以下作用:

(1)访问控制:事件模型可以实现细粒度的访问控制,确保数据安全。

(2)审计追踪:事件模型记录了数据访问和操作的历史,便于审计和合规检查。

(3)数据加密:事件模型可以支持数据加密,保障数据传输和存储过程中的安全。


  1. 数据集成与交换

数据集成与交换是企业数据治理的关键环节,事件模型在数据集成与交换方面具有以下优势:

(1)松耦合:事件模型可以实现松耦合的数据集成,降低系统间的依赖关系。

(2)异步处理:事件模型支持异步处理,提高数据集成效率。

(3)标准化:事件模型可以规范数据格式和接口,方便数据交换。


  1. 数据分析与挖掘

数据分析与挖掘是企业数据治理的最终目标,事件模型在数据分析与挖掘方面具有以下作用:

(1)实时数据:事件模型可以实时捕获数据变化,为数据分析提供实时数据源。

(2)数据一致性:事件模型确保数据的一致性,提高数据分析的准确性。

(3)数据可视化:事件模型可以支持数据可视化,便于用户理解和分析数据。

三、事件模型在数据治理中的实施策略

  1. 设计事件模型:根据企业业务需求,设计合理的事件模型,包括事件类型、事件属性、事件处理流程等。

  2. 构建事件驱动架构:将事件模型应用于系统架构设计,实现组件之间的解耦和异步通信。

  3. 开发事件处理组件:根据事件模型,开发事件处理组件,实现数据质量管理、安全与合规、集成与交换、分析与挖掘等功能。

  4. 集成现有系统:将事件模型与现有系统进行集成,实现数据治理的统一管理。

  5. 持续优化:根据业务发展和数据治理需求,持续优化事件模型和系统架构。

总之,事件模型作为一种先进的数据治理方法,为企业提供了有效的解决方案。通过应用事件模型,企业可以实现对数据的实时监控、安全保护、高效集成和深度挖掘,从而提升企业数据治理水平,为企业创造更大的价值。

猜你喜欢:战略管理咨询公司